Hermetic build migration (Forgeline → Sealcrate): contact guide. Toolchain pinning and sandbox issues go to the Build Infra rotation. Per-team target conversion questions go to your migration champion, listed on the Sealcrate tracker page. Broken CI from non-hermetic deps should be filed as blockers. For anything ambiguous, write to the address below.

escalation mailbox, kaweg-kahif: druwyn.sordor@nelvroworks.corp

### Sensor drift in the Verdalis controller

Before approving any release of the Verdalis greenhouse controller, please review the sensor drift compensation changes carefully. The humidity probes in the Northbay test house drift roughly two percent per month, and firmware builds since 3.8 apply a rolling recalibration to correct for it. A release that alters the sampling interval can invalidate those correction curves, so the drift regression suite must pass in full. The acceptance thresholds and sign-off procedure are recorded here.

wiki page, tadug-yagap: https://jira.qorvelsys.internal/pages/browse/display/projects/5e6c

**Checklist item 7 — Picklist optimizer sanity check**

Before promoting Cartwheeler to prod, run the optimizer against the Fennbrook warehouse snapshot and eyeball the route lengths — anything over 12% worse than baseline means roll back, no heroics. Ping the sync channel either way. Confirm the deployed artifact matches the token below.

session token of kagup-hahaf = htk3_2b8

Subject: Training budget for next year

Hi all — heads up that the L&D budget for next year lands at roughly the same level as this year, with a modest bump for the Fernbrook leadership track. Department heads should submit draft plans by month-end. One strategic consideration is driving this allocation, and it's for this group only.

internal memo for fafog-fadug: Gross margin on Holwyn came in at 10 percent against a plan of 5 percent. Only 5 of the 140 pilot accounts renewed Holwyn, so a churn review is set for January 1.